Usual Evaluation Techniques





Just how can one make certain the quality of bonded joints throughout the assessment process? The implementation of different examination approaches is crucial in evaluating weld integrity and identifying potential defects. Common techniques consist of Visual Assessment (VT), which is commonly the very first line of defense, allowing assessors to detect surface defects such as fractures, porosity, or insufficient combination by visually examining the welds.


Ultrasonic Checking (UT) is an additional extensively utilized method, using high-frequency audio waves to determine inner issues within the weld. This approach is particularly reliable for discovering problems that are not visible to the nude eye. Radiographic Testing (RT) utilizes X-rays or gamma rays to develop photos of the weld, making it possible for the identification of volumetric flaws, such as voids or incorporations.


Magnetic Fragment Checking (MT) and Fluid Penetrant Examining (PT) are additionally noticeable techniques, concentrating on surface problems. MT relies upon magnetic areas to disclose surface area and near-surface suspensions, while PT involves using a fluid color to highlight defects. Each of these methods offers an unique function, ensuring the extensive evaluation of welded joints and safeguarding structural honesty and security.


Standards for Reviewing Welds



The assessment of welds is guided by a collection of well-known standards that ensure both functionality and safety and security in welded frameworks. These requirements incorporate numerous factors, including weld size, profile, and penetration, which have to comply with defined requirements. Conformity with market codes, such as those established by the American Welding Society (AWS) or the American Society of Mechanical Engineers (ASME), is important in determining the reputation of a weld.

Role of Welding Inspectors



A welding assessor's proficiency is critical in making certain the honesty and quality of bonded structures. These experts play a critical role in the manufacture and building and construction process by verifying that welding operations stick to established specifications and requirements. Their responsibilities include an extensive variety of jobs, consisting of visual assessment of welds, reviewing welding documents, and conducting non-destructive testing (NDT) methods such as radiographic or ultrasonic testing to identify issues.




Welding inspectors are also accountable for translating welding codes and standards, ensuring that the welders are qualified which the products made use of meet the essential requirements - Houston Welding Inspection. They must maintain precise records of examinations, which function as documentation of compliance and quality control. Moreover, these inspectors typically work together with engineers and job supervisors to address any kind of problems that emerge during the welding process, supplying referrals for rehabilitative activities when required.


Along with technological skills, efficient communication is essential, as welding examiners have to convey findings plainly to stakeholders and facilitate training and guidance for welders. Ultimately, their function is indispensable to keeping safety and security and dependability in welded structures, adding significantly to the general success of building and construction projects.
